What CAPTCHA Is and Why It Still Matters
CAPTCHA, an acronym for “Completely Automated Public Turing test to tell Computers and Humans Apart,” is a basic gatekeeper for interactions on web pages. While the specific implementations have evolved from distorted text to image selection and invisible behavioral checks, the core role remains the same: stop automated systems from performing actions intended only for real users. For hosting providers and site owners this is not just about annoyance for would-be attackers,it’s about protecting server resources, stopping abuse that hurts real visitors, and maintaining the integrity of your application.
How CAPTCHAs Protect hosting and website Security
On a hosting level, automated traffic can quickly spike resource use, leading to slow pages, over-consumption of bandwidth, higher bills, or even service outages. Bots are used for many malicious purposes: comment and form spam, fake account creation, scraping copyrighted or proprietary content, brute force password attempts, and automated checkout abuse. Implementing CAPTCHA at strategic points,registration, login, payment flows, and content submission,cuts off a large portion of these automated attacks before they reach deeper layers of the application or the hosting infrastructure.
Reducing Automated Abuse and Form Spam
Spam submitted via contact forms, comment sections, and feedback widgets can flood databases and administrative inboxes. Each piece of spam consumes processing and storage resources and creates noise that masks legitimate user input. CAPTCHA challenges significantly reduce the volume of automated submissions, making moderation feasible and preserving database cleanliness.
Preventing Credential Stuffing and Brute Force Attacks
Attackers often use automated scripts to try large numbers of login combinations against hosted sites. Even small-scale brute force activity can trigger rate limits and affect server responsiveness. A CAPTCHA integrated into the login process is a strong deterrent because it forces human verification after suspicious behavior, raising the cost and complexity of automated attacks and protecting user accounts and hosting stability.
Protecting e-commerce and Financial Transactions
For sites that handle payments, automated bots can skew inventory, create false orders, or test stolen cards. CAPTCHAs placed at checkout or when adding payment information help reduce fraudulent transactions and chargebacks. This layer of defense also contributes to maintaining merchant reputation with payment processors and reduces operational friction like manual fraud reviews.
Additional Security and Operational Benefits
Beyond stopping spam and brute force attempts, CAPTCHA contributes to broader hosting and security goals. It helps preserve accurate analytics by filtering bot traffic, which supports better decision-making and targeted optimizations. It can protect intellectual property by deterring large-scale scraping. And because attacks often cost hosting providers real dollars in bandwidth and compute, reducing automated traffic can lower hosting bills and limit the need to overprovision resources as a safety margin.
Balancing Security with User Experience and Accessibility
CAPTCHA effectiveness must be weighed against user friction. Aggressive challenges can drive away legitimate users, reduce conversions, and harm SEO if search engine crawlers are blocked inadvertently. A modern approach is risk-based verification that only challenges suspicious sessions, or invisible CAPTCHAs that analyze behavior rather than interrupting every user. Accessibility is also a critical consideration: provide audio alternatives, clear instructions, and fallbacks for users with disabilities. Combining CAPTCHA with other controls,rate limiting, IP reputation, device fingerprinting, and web application firewalls,lets you use lighter CAPTCHA enforcement while maintaining strong protection.
Best Practices for Implementing CAPTCHA
- Place CAPTCHA only where abuse is likely (registration, login after multiple failures, payment steps, and public content submission).
- Use risk-based or invisible checks to reduce unnecessary friction for legitimate users.
- Provide accessible alternatives such as audio challenges or offer a simple support path when challenges fail.
- Combine CAPTCHAs with rate limiting, bot management, and WAF rules for layered security.
- Monitor performance and user feedback; adjust sensitivity to avoid false positives that block real users.
Types of CAPTCHA and Choosing the Right One
There are several CAPTCHA types to consider. Image-selection CAPTCHAs require users to pick photos matching a prompt and are common for general use. Invisible and behavioral CAPTCHAs analyze mouse movements, timing, and other heuristics to assign a risk score without a visible challenge. Text-based or audio options can be used for accessibility. Providers differ in terms of privacy, performance, and cost; choose a provider that aligns with your hosting environment and privacy commitments, and consider self-hosted solutions if you need to avoid third-party dependency.
When CAPTCHA Is Not Enough
CAPTCHA helps block many automated threats but it isn’t a silver bullet. Determined attackers can outsource challenge solving to human farms, and sophisticated bots can emulate human behavior. Therefore CAPTCHA should be one element of a layered defense that includes secure coding practices, regular patching, strong authentication (multi-factor), logging and alerting, and network-level protections. Treat CAPTCHA as a force multiplier,effective when combined with detection, response, and access controls.
Summary
CAPTCHA remains an important tool for protecting hosting resources and improving website security by blocking automated abuse, preserving performance, reducing fraud, and keeping analytics accurate. The key is to implement CAPTCHA thoughtfully: only where necessary, in ways that minimize user friction, and in combination with other protective measures. When used correctly, CAPTCHAs protect both your infrastructure and the experience of real users.
FAQs
Does CAPTCHA affect SEO or search engine crawling?
Search engines can be affected if crawlers encounter CAPTCHAs that block access to content. To avoid SEO impacts, allow known crawler user agents or configure server rules and robots.txt so important pages remain accessible. Use risk-based CAPTCHA that avoids challenging trusted crawlers.
Are CAPTCHAs accessible for users with disabilities?
Many CAPTCHA implementations offer audio options and alternative flows; however, accessibility varies by provider. Always test with assistive technologies and provide an accessible fallback or support channel to ensure users with disabilities can complete tasks.
Can CAPTCHA stop ddos attacks?
CAPTCHA can help mitigate application-layer DDoS by preventing automated requests from reaching protected endpoints, but it won’t stop volumetric network-level attacks. For DDoS protection, combine CAPTCHA with network protections like rate limiting, CDN services, and DDoS mitigation appliances.
Is CAPTCHA enough to secure login pages?
CAPTCHA is a useful countermeasure against automated login attempts, but it should be paired with strong passwords, multi-factor authentication, account lockout policies, and monitoring to provide robust protection against account takeover.
How do I choose the right CAPTCHA provider?
Consider accuracy, false-positive rates, user experience, privacy policy, cost, and support for accessibility. Test providers on real traffic and opt for solutions that allow tuning sensitivity and integrate easily with your hosting stack and security tools.



